Luke Wyrsta:
Tight is best Brandon. I make sure i am 100% square when forming the first twists. Don't put on too much pressure but make sure the twists are square, don't overlap and have no gaps and you should be fine. I find it is only possible to do around 20 twists with the desired pressure i use then i do X amount of twists by hand. Works well. Have tested intentionally trying to stuff up the bimini by doing the opposite of what i have written and it always seems to break at that point.
